Dr. Irl Extein is a psychiatrist practicing in Delray Beach, FL. Dr. Extein is a medical doctor specializing in the care of mental health patients. As a psychiatrist, Dr. Extein diagnoses and treats mental illnesses. Dr. Extein may treat patients through a variety of methods including medications, psychotherapy or talk therapy, psychosocial interventions and more, depending on each individual case. Different medications that a psychiatrist might prescribe include antidepressants, antipsychotic mediations, mood stabilizers, stimulants, sedatives and hypnotics. Dr. Extein treats conditions like depression, anxiety, OCD, eating disorders, bipolar disorders, personality disorders, insomnia, ADD and other mental illnesses.
